Nestled in the Calvados department of Normandy, Soulangy is a charming village that embodies the quintessential French rural experience. With its traditional Norman architecture and peaceful atmosphere, it is an ideal destination for those seeking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life. Visitors can enjoy leisurely strolls through the village, taking in the picturesque landscapes and experiencing the serene ambiance that Soulangy has to offer.
